Pollution: Lahore and Delhi choke as annual smog rolls in

As the smog descended over Lahore, people began to feel the familiar symptoms. First came the scratchy throat and burning eyes, then the dizziness, tightness in the chest and the dry racking cough.
"It's become a physical ordeal just to go outdoors," said Jawaria, 28, a master's student in the Pakistani city.
In recent days, the air quality in Lahore, home to more than 14 million people, dropped to the worst levels on Earth, with pollution levels up to 15 times higher than is deemed healthy and the city enveloped in a thick brown smoke. On the air quality index, "healthy" is 50; last week Lahore's air quality soared above 700.
Over the border in India, the capital, Delhi, was also shrouded in the annual thick toxic smog that marks the unwelcome beginning of "pollution season", affecting more than 25 million people, with air quality remaining in the "very poor" category.
